"Mystery Train" is a song written and recorded by American blues musician Junior Parker in 1953. Originally performed in the style of a Memphis blues or rhythm and blues tune, it was inspired by earlier songs and later became a popular rockabilly song, as first covered by Elvis Presley , then numerous others.

Dan Bishop Production Design. A rock ’n roll-obsessed Japanese couple pays a visit to Graceland, the home of Elvis. An inept gang of thugs hide out after a liquor store robbery. A frazzled Italian widow has a ghostly encounter with the King himself. All their stories collide in one sleazy downtown motel in Memphis, Tennessee.
